Harrison Bergeron


The book and the movie about the handicapped Harrison Bergeron are pretty similar. I personally think that the movie is easier to understand than the book. Because the book is written in a kind of hard language, I barely could understand the basic story. But  I was able to notice a few different things though.
In the end of the book Hazel was crying but in the movie, she did not even realize that her son just got killed by the security. 
In the movie, the TV sometimes switched to stand by, while in the book it was running all the time.
Because of watching the movie, I know  what is happening and what  the basis of the story is.
